springboot的相关使用
时间: 2023-10-24 12:59:06 浏览: 33
Spring Boot是一个用于构建独立的、可执行的、生产级的Spring应用程序的框架。它简化了Spring应用程序的开发过程,提供了自动配置和约定优于配置的原则。
使用Spring Boot,您可以快速搭建一个基于Spring的应用程序,并集成各种常用的开发组件和工具。下面是一些Spring Boot的相关使用:
1. 引入依赖:使用Maven或Gradle等构建工具,在项目的配置文件中添加Spring Boot的相关依赖。例如,可以添加spring-boot-starter-web依赖来构建一个Web应用程序。
2. 编写启动类:创建一个Java类,并使用@SpringBootApplication注解标记为启动类。这个类是整个应用程序的入口点,其中包含main方法。
3. 配置应用程序:可以通过application.properties或application.yml文件来配置应用程序的属性,例如数据库连接、端口号等。Spring Boot会自动加载这些配置,并应用于应用程序。
4. 编写控制器:创建一个控制器类,并使用@RestController或@Controller注解标记。在类中定义处理请求的方法,可以通过注解来处理不同的HTTP请求。
5. 定义实体类和服务类:根据应用程序的需求,可以定义实体类表示数据模型,并创建服务类来处理业务逻辑。
6. 运行应用程序:通过运行启动类的main方法,启动Spring Boot应用程序。Spring Boot会自动扫描并加载应用程序中的组件,并启动嵌入式的Web服务器。
以上是使用Spring Boot的基本流程,当然还有很多其他的特性和用法,例如数据库访问、安全认证、缓存等。您可以根据具体的需求,进一步学习和使用Spring Boot的各种功能。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)